Subject: [ 63/95] net_sched: restore "overhead xxx" handling

3.9-stable review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let me know.

------------------

From: Eric Dumazet <edumazet@...gle.com>

[ Upstream commit 01cb71d2d47b78354358e4bb938bb06323e17498 ]

commit 56b765b79 ("htb: improved accuracy at high rates")
broke the "overhead xxx" handling, as well as the "linklayer atm"
attribute.

tc class add ... htb rate X ceil Y linklayer atm overhead 10

This patch restores the "overhead xxx" handling, for htb, tbf
and act_police

The "linklayer atm" thing needs a separate fix.

--- a/include/net/sch_generic.h
+++ b/include/net/sch_generic.h
@@ -679,22 +679,26 @@ static inline struct sk_buff *skb_act_cl
 #endif
 
 struct psched_ratecfg {
-	u64 rate_bps;
-	u32 mult;
-	u32 shift;
+	u64	rate_bps;
+	u32	mult;
+	u16	overhead;
+	u8	shift;
 };
 
 static inline u64 psched_l2t_ns(const struct psched_ratecfg *r,
 				unsigned int len)
 {
-	return ((u64)len * r->mult) >> r->shift;
+	return ((u64)(len + r->overhead) * r->mult) >> r->shift;
 }
 
-extern void psched_ratecfg_precompute(struct psched_ratecfg *r, u32 rate);
+extern void psched_ratecfg_precompute(struct psched_ratecfg *r, const struct tc_ratespec *conf);
 
-static inline u32 psched_ratecfg_getrate(const struct psched_ratecfg *r)
+static inline void psched_ratecfg_getrate(struct tc_ratespec *res,
+					  const struct psched_ratecfg *r)
 {
-	return r->rate_bps >> 3;
+	memset(res, 0, sizeof(*res));
+	res->rate = r->rate_bps >> 3;
+	res->overhead = r->overhead;
 }
 
 #endif
